Need Help in RANK DAX function (Dynamic Ranking)
I have the following in which I have to do dynamic Ranking.
First, it should see the region and then based on Total sales
When the region changes, it should start again from 1, (Similar to partition by in SQL).
I'm also attaching the dax function which I tried:
| UserID | Region | Total Sales | Dynamic_Rank |
| 1 | North | 2000 | 2 |
| 2 | North | 3000 | 1 |
| 3 | North | 3000 | 1 |
| 4 | South | 4000 | 1 |
| 5 | South | 4000 | 1 |
| 6 | South | 3500 | 2 |
Please let me know what am I missing in the RANK function
DAX formula:
Dynamic_Rank =
RANKX(
FILTER(
'YourTableName',
'YourTableName'[Region] = EARLIER('YourTableName'[Region])
),
'YourTableName'[Total Sales],
,
DESC,
Dense
)
